Excavating and Loading Machine Operators

Operate machinery equipped with scoops, shovels, or buckets to excavate and load loose materials.

Job Task

  • Lubricates and repairs machinery and replaces parts, such as gears, bearings, and bucket teeth.
  • Directs ground workers engaged in activities, such as moving stakes or markers.
  • Operates power machinery, such as powered-shovel, stripping-shovel, scraper loader (mucking machine), or back-hoe (trench-excavating machine) to excavate and load material.
  • Observes hand signals, grade stakes, and other markings when operating machines.
  • Receives written or oral instructions to move or excavate material.
  • Measures and verifies levels of rock or gravel, base, and other excavated material.
